Maryland Alcohol and Beverage Commission

The Maryland Alcohol and Beverage Commission, also known as the Alcoholic Beverages Control (ABC) Board, oversees the regulation, licensing, and enforcement of laws related to the sale and distribution of alcohol in Maryland. Its responsibilities include issuing permits to retailers and distributors, ensuring compliance with alcohol laws, and promoting responsible consumption. The commission also enforces age restrictions and monitors alcohol-related activities to maintain public safety. Overall, it aims to regulate alcohol commerce in a way that balances economic interests, public health, and safety concerns within the state.
